+#ifdef HAVE_CONFIG_H
+#include <config.h>
+#endif
+
+#include <assert.h>
+
+#include <pulse/xmalloc.h>
+
+#include "internal.h"
+#include "operation.h"
+
+pa_operation *pa_operation_new(pa_context *c, pa_stream *s, pa_operation_cb_t cb, void *userdata) {
+ pa_operation *o;
+ assert(c);
+
+ o = pa_xnew(pa_operation, 1);
+ o->ref = 1;
+ o->context = c;
+ o->stream = s;
+
+ o->state = PA_OPERATION_RUNNING;
+ o->callback = cb;
+ o->userdata = userdata;
+
+ /* Refcounting is strictly one-way: from the "bigger" to the "smaller" object. */
+ PA_LLIST_PREPEND(pa_operation, c->operations, o);
+ pa_operation_ref(o);
+
+ return o;
+}
+
+pa_operation *pa_operation_ref(pa_operation *o) {
+ assert(o);
+ assert(o->ref >= 1);
+
+ o->ref++;
+ return o;
+}
+
+void pa_operation_unref(pa_operation *o) {
+ assert(o);
+ assert(o->ref >= 1);
+
+ if ((--(o->ref)) == 0) {
+ assert(!o->context);
+ assert(!o->stream);
+ pa_xfree(o);
+ }
+}
+
+static void operation_set_state(pa_operation *o, pa_operation_state_t st) {
+ assert(o);
+ assert(o->ref >= 1);
+
+ if (st == o->state)
+ return;
+
+ o->state = st;
+
+ if ((o->state == PA_OPERATION_DONE) || (o->state == PA_OPERATION_CANCELED)) {
+
+ if (o->context) {
+ assert(o->ref >= 2);
+
+ PA_LLIST_REMOVE(pa_operation, o->context->operations, o);
+ pa_operation_unref(o);
+ }
+
+ o->context = NULL;
+ o->stream = NULL;
+ o->callback = NULL;
+ o->userdata = NULL;
+ }
+}
+
+void pa_operation_cancel(pa_operation *o) {
+ assert(o);
+ assert(o->ref >= 1);
+
+ operation_set_state(o, PA_OPERATION_CANCELED);
+}
+
+void pa_operation_done(pa_operation *o) {
+ assert(o);
+ assert(o->ref >= 1);
+
+ operation_set_state(o, PA_OPERATION_DONE);
+}
+
+pa_operation_state_t pa_operation_get_state(pa_operation *o) {
+ assert(o);
+ assert(o->ref >= 1);
+
+ return o->state;
+}
